How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Forum?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Forum Studio Apartments | $1,434 | $1,382 | $1,578 |
| Forum 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,666 | $995 | $2,935 |
Forum 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,829 | $1,130 | $3,504 |
| Forum 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,221 | $1,304 | $9,895 |
| Forum 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,971 | $1,720 | $3,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Forum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Forum?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Forum is under $1,308.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Forum?
The cheapest apartment in Forum is Bernwood Trace which is listed at $1,299, while the average apartment in Forum costs $3,227.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Forum?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 84 regular apartments in Forum that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
